DIMMs
The 4 GB memory board, which uses DIMMs (Dual In-Line Memory Modules), replaces the existing SIMM-
based memory that is part of the original configuration of HP LX and LXe NetServers. The 4 GB memory
board enables the installation of as few as 512 MB or as many as four GB.
Please note the following installation guidelines:
You can only add memory in 512 MB increments (four 128 MB DIMMs).
Within the 512 MB increment guideline, you can install memory in quantities from 512 MB to 4
GB.
DIMM slots are numbered from J2 to J33. You place the first DIMM in Slot J2, and fill 4 slots
until 512 MB has been added. A complete 4 GB installation requires that you fill all 32 slots. See
Figure 1-2 for the complete 4 GB memory installation sequence.
